Information resources: Finding one's way through the "maize" of the new bioeconomy

CINF 12

William W Armstrong, notwwa@lsu.edu, LSU Libraries, Louisiana State University, Baton Rouge, LA 70803
With the explosion of research and new technologies related to the emerging bioeconomy, the ability to keep up with the relevant burgeoning information resources essential to furthering efficient growth and progress in this area has become increasingly more difficult. This talk will seek to plot a course through this morass and highlight some of the more valuable information resources in this rapidly evolving arena.
